Estoi Palace Rotary visit the Querença Project

Querença ProjectJoão Ministro, Technical Coordinator for the ‘Querença Project’, gave a very interesting talk to members of the Estoi Palace Rotary Club and following the presentation a number of club members decided to visit the Querença area to find out more.

The ‘Querença Project’ was started in 2011 in response to concerns that rural communities and previously cultivated regions in the Algarve were suffering substantial decline, as land owners and residents were leaving the countryside. Much of the land whilst in private ownership was left in a very poor condition due to neglect or abandonment and was close to being beyond effective recovery.

ASB ride to Serra de Monchique

ASB ride to Serra de MonchiqueAfter postponing for a week due the recent wet and windy weather  the ride eventually took place on the Tuesday 18th February.  The bad weather apparently sent by some jealous ASB members out of spite because they were in the UK and therefore unable to take part in the ride.
Riders met in Silves before heading into the hills past the Odalouca Barragem  and through Fornalha to Caldas de Monchique for coffee. Stopping on the way to take in the great views towards Portimao and the coast.

Cool riding for the Algarve Senior Bikers

Algarve Senior BikersOn Tuesday January 7th the 27 members of the Algarve Senior Bikers enjoyed a somewhat cool ride on a cloudy day to enjoy lunch at Restaurante O Gralha at Vale Fuzeiras, near SB Messines.

On the way from the start near Boliqueime they visited the the lovely chapel at Senora da Rocha on the rocky headland over looking Armação de Pera,  before heading north via the Barragem near Silves to the lunch venue. A short stop was made for a coffee and a warm in Porches.

The Saint Andrew’s Society had a ball!

St Andrews Ball 2013 - Malcolm MacGillivrayThe Saint Andrew’s Society of the Algarve once again held a highly successful Saint Andrew’s Ball at the Penina Hotel. This year the Ball coincided with Saint Andrew’s Day on 30 November, so it was great to have a full house of 130 participants. 

Our piper Malcolm MacGillivray was of course on hand to greet guests and lead the parade into the ball after the champagne reception.
